Stage and television actor Shigeo Ozawa died of a stroke at a Saitama hospital on Thursday. He was 81.
As a member of the acting troupe Budounokai, Ozawa made his first stage appearance in 1949 in Junji Kinoshita’s “Twilight Crane.” His television roles include “Bus Dori Ura” and several NHK taiga dramas.
